What You’ll Do
• Complex calendar and meeting management: coordinate regular leadership team meetings, help set agendas and create PowerPoint slides, attend, and capture and follow through on action items; schedule numerous recurring meetings with stakeholders from across the organization; calendar regular meetings with direct reports.
• Preparation of materials for presentations, as required.
• Business travel arrangements including air, hotel, and car rental, along with arranging for the use of visitor offices and coordinating office support needs in satellite locations.
• Work collaboratively with the other Executive Admins across USO and Biogen on tasks and projects. This can include organizing meetings, lunches, social activities, and associated logistics, ensuring visitors are escorted as needed and more.
• Accurately and timely preparation and submission of expense reports
• PO, SOW, and invoice processing support across the leadership team
• Maintain team distribution lists
• Coordinate new team member announcements, welcome meetings, and onboarding agendas
• Maintain working knowledge of relevant Biogen policies and procedures and provide information in this regard as required
